Mission Statement

To eliminate, reduce and remedy discrimination in the City of St. Louis through education, training and enforcement of federal, state and local civil right laws, rules and regulations.

Description

The Civil Rights Enforcement Agency or CREA, was originally formed due to a race riot regarding African-Americans swimming in the Fairground Park Pool in 1949. Since that time, CREA has been charged with enforcement of federal, state and local fair housing, equal employment opportunity and public accommodation laws, rules and regulations.
